Output d558b57e3c29431b5d1225f78780a86141297da093e0aa21da301d53d2ba3150:0

value
6962132111146
script pubkey
OP_0 OP_PUSHBYTES_20 3ca07cab7b5c9aaba7d3b74c5a7dae77da12670e
address
tb1q8js8e2mmtjd2hf7nkax95ldwwldpyecwxsa6qr
transaction
d558b57e3c29431b5d1225f78780a86141297da093e0aa21da301d53d2ba3150
confirmations
151552
spent
true